Panthers swept in HCAC series with Manchester

HANOVER, Ind. - The Hanover Panthers dropped a doubleheader this afternoon to the Spartans of Manchester in Heartland Collegiate Athletic Conference action. The Spartans claimed game one 6-2 before taking the nightcap in similar fashion, 6-2.
 
GAME ONE
The Panthers jumped on top early using a one run second inning as freshman Andrew Osterling (Batesville, Ind.) tripled to right field scoring junior Jacob Dupps (Louisville, Ky.), 1-0.
 
However, Manchester responded plating two runs in the fourth inning, one run in the fifth inning and one run in the sixth inning to claim the commanding 4-1 lead.
 
The Blue and Red looked to rally in the eighth inning as freshman Jake Danneman (Edgewood, Ky.) reached home following a sophomore Alex Christie (Greenwood, Ind.) steal that cut the deficit to 4-2.
 
But the Spartans deemed to much as they were able to retire the side and secure the 6-2 victory with a two run ninth inning.
 
GAME TWO
The nightcap saw a back and forth battle with both team's scoring a run in the first inning.
 
But Hanover would claim the lead in the bottom of the third inning as senior Charlie Burton (Columbus, Ind.) hit a homerun to push HC in front 2-1.
 
The rest of the night belonged to the Spartans as they tacked on five more runs, including a two run fifth inning to secure the HCAC sweep.
 
Hanover returns to action on Tuesday, April 5 when they travel to Rose-Hulman.
